Commonly Seen Sewer Line Issues

Broken: split, balanced out or collapsed pipe: Pipes have actually been damaged due to moving soil, frozen ground, settling, etc.
Blockage: Grease accumulation or a foreign things is limiting or restricting correct circulation and/or cleansing of the line.
Corrosion: The pipeline has actually deteriorated and/or broken, triggering collapses in the line and restricting flow.
Bellied pipe: An area of the pipe has sunk due to ground or soil conditions, producing a valley that collects paper and waste.
Leaking joints: The seals in between pipelines have actually broken, allowing water to escape into the location surrounding the pipeline.
Root in drain line: Tree or shrub roots have actually attacked the sewage system line and/or have actually damaged the line, avoiding regular cleaning.
Off-grade pipe: Existing pipes are built of subpar product that might have deteriorated or rusted.

Traditional Sewage Line Repair Method

Sewer line repair work is normally performed using the "open cut" or "trench" method to access to the area surrounding the damaged portion of the pipe. A backhoe may be utilized to open and fill up the workspace.

Pipe Bursting

We make little gain access to holes where the harmed pipe starts and ends. Using your damaged sewage system line as a guide, our hydraulic machine pulls full-sized replacement pipeline through the old course and breaks up the damaged pipe at the same time. The new pipeline is highly resistant to leakages and root intrusion, with a long life span.

Pipe Relining Process


Relining is the procedure of repairing damaged sewage system pipes by producing a "pipeline within a pipe" to bring back function and flow. Epoxy relining materials mold to the within the existing pipe to develop a smooth brand-new inner wall, much like the lining discovered in food cans.

Sometimes, pipe relining can be carried out through a building's clean-out access and often needs little digging. Pipeline relining may be utilized to fix root-damaged pipelines; seal fractures and holes; and fill out missing out on pipe and seal joint connections underground, in roofing system drain pipes, in storm lines and under concrete. The relined pipeline is smooth and durable, and all products utilized in the relining procedure are non-hazardous.
